Fiberglass Insulation





Fiberglass insulation is among one of the most typically used products for attic insulation as a result of its outstanding thermal performance and cost-effectiveness. Composed of tiny glass fibers, this material efficiently traps air, creating an insulating obstacle that aids keep consistent indoor temperature levels. Its high R-value per inch makes it specifically efficient at withstanding warmth transfer, which is critical for energy preservation in homes.


Installation of fiberglass insulation is fairly simple, usually offered in batts or loose-fill types, suiting different attic configurations. In addition, it is resistant and non-combustible to wetness, reducing the threat of mold and mildew advancement. This durability contributes to its longevity, making fiberglass a practical long-term investment for house owners.


Furthermore, fiberglass insulation is often produced from recycled materials, which boosts its eco-friendliness. The product can also add to soundproofing, minimizing sound transfer between areas. While it is vital to wear safety equipment during installation to avoid inflammation from the fibers, the overall benefits of fiberglass insulation, consisting of power cost savings and environmental considerations, make it a popular option for enhancing attic room performance and advertising a comfortable living atmosphere.


Spray Foam Insulation



Spray foam insulation is a highly efficient choice for attic insulation, known for its remarkable air sealing and thermal performance. This innovative insulation product is composed of a combination of isocyanate and polyol material, which, when incorporated, increases rapidly to load voids and tooth cavities in the attic room space. Its capability to abide by different surfaces ensures a continual barrier against air leaks, substantially minimizing warm loss throughout colder months and warmth gain during warmer periods.


One of the key advantages of spray foam insulation is its high R-value per inch, which means it provides exceptional thermal resistance in a reasonably slim application. This is especially useful in attics where area is often restricted. Additionally, spray foam can assist lessen moisture buildup, reducing the danger of mold and mildew and mildew development, which can be harmful to both the framework and interior air quality.


While the initial price of spray foam insulation may be greater than conventional alternatives, its long-term power financial savings, combined with boosted convenience and improved home worth, make it a rewarding financial investment for house owners looking for boosted energy performance. Cellulose Insulation

Cellulose insulation is a prominent choice for attic room insulation, largely composed of recycled paper products treated with fire resistants. This eco-friendly choice is recognized for its outstanding thermal efficiency, effectively minimizing warm transfer in both summer and winter months. The dense make-up of cellulose permits it to fill gaps and spaces in attic rooms, providing a smooth obstacle versus air leaks.


One of the considerable benefits of cellulose insulation is its capacity to resist mold and mildew and pests, owing to the fire retardant treatments utilized throughout production. Additionally, it boasts a high R-value per inch, which translates into premium power performance. Property owners can expect lower heating & cooling prices as an outcome of improved insulation.


Setup is generally achieved with blowing loosened cellulose into the wanted area, enabling for a reliable and fast process. This approach additionally lessens interruption to the existing structure. Moreover, cellulose insulation has a relatively reduced ecological influence, as its manufacturing process utilizes recycled materials, adding to sustainable structure practices.


Rock Wool Insulation



Amongst the different options for attic insulation, rock wool, likewise understood as mineral woollen, stands out as a result of its impressive thermal you could try these out and acoustic performance. Made from natural or recycled materials, rock wool is created by thawing rock and rotating it into fibers, leading to a product go to the website that supplies excellent insulation residential properties.


One of the significant advantages of rock wool insulation is its high R-value, which indicates its effectiveness in resisting warmth circulation. This particular not only enhances energy effectiveness but likewise adds to keeping a comfortable indoor temperature year-round. Furthermore, rock woollen is naturally fire-resistant, making it a much safer choice for homes as it can hold up against high temperature levels without melting or releasing hazardous fumes.


In addition, rock woollen insulation stands out in soundproofing abilities, successfully minimizing sound transmission between areas and from outside sources. On the whole, rock wool insulation supplies a comprehensive option for boosting energy performance, safety and security, and convenience in household setups.


Glowing Barrier Insulation



Radiant barrier insulation works as an effective option for reducing warmth transfer in attics, specifically in warmer climates. This kind of insulation jobs by showing induction heat away from living rooms, thus minimizing the quantity of heat that gets in a home during warm weather - Attic Insulation DFW. Generally composed of a very reflective material, such as aluminum foil, radiant barriers are mounted in attics, dealing with the roofing, where they can intercept inbound heat from the sunlight


The primary benefit of radiant barrier insulation is its capacity to lower air conditioning costs. By mirroring warmth instead of absorbing it, radiant obstacles can aid preserve an extra stable indoor temperature, reducing the workload on air conditioning systems. This effectiveness equates into reduced power bills and boosted comfort for house owners.


In enhancement to power financial savings, radiant obstacles can additionally add to improved interior air high quality. By decreasing warm accumulation, they aid decrease humidity levels, which can stop mold and mildew growth and improve overall air blood circulation. When set up correctly, radiant obstacle insulation can be an important enhancement to any energy-efficient home, making it a deserving consideration for house owners aiming to improve their attic you could try these out insulation technique.
